Join us online for a lively and insightful presentation from the National Gallery of Art exploring the rise of modern and abstract art. How and why did rules of painting and sculpture change radically throughout the 20th century? Through close looking and conversation, we'll explore how artists departed from traditional materials and subject matter while grappling with the modern world.
